"Nine tenths of education is encouragement."

Anatole France

I believe in the pedagogical paradigms that elicit the best results. My first tutoring experience was in Middle School as a 14-year-old! As a part-time college professor, I am comfortable with one-on-one interactions. Students who seek out my professional time will be able to apply the concepts I teach and utilize them throughout their academic lives.
Students who are reticent about writing or public speaking will be able to manage shyness and confidence issues after interactions. I follow Maria Montessori principals and postulates. The self-directed learner can continue to inform him or herself about the best paths to learning.

Students who seek out my assistance will be able to benefit from my ability to read and speak in Spanish, French, and Portuguese. I can hear the language substitutions and accents and help provide strategies to clarify them. As a published author and editor I am comfortable providing written critiques in grammar for students. I have taught English courses at Capital Community College. In addition, I have been a bi-lingual tutor for the Hartford Public School System. My editing experience includes my professional thesis and the Journal of Public Health. In this capacity, I read and recommended articles for publication.

Adult and Teen-Age students who are seeking interaction to obtain measurable results will benefit from contact with me. Because I am still a student pursuing my Ph.D., I am empathetic with those challenges that adults face. Parents with an elementary aged child diagnosed with a learning disability can reach out to me with confidence. My son has a special education label. I understand dyslexia, audio processing issues, and autism. In High School, my internship was at a school for the deaf. This experience is directly linked to the pursuit of my doctorate in Communications.

Epidemiology

Epidemiology

The degree track I completed at the University of CT required completing a professional thesis. I used IRB approval to conduct field research. My Epidemiology expertise includes Infectious Disease, HealthCare Disparities, Overdose, and Violence Prevention. Students who ask for my help will learn how to conduct disease surveillance, gather quantitative and descriptive data, find publishing sources and help form policy. I am comfortable helping students master the vocabulary, endemic, disease vectors, acute, chronic, syndromic, etc.

Public Speaking

Public Speaking

I taught public speaking at Goodwin College in East Hartford, CT in 2013 and 2014. As a radio personality (1999-2007) I mentored aspiring DJs. Produced over 250 Information Programs and voiced station IDs. I can conduct exercises to reduce nervousness, instruct others on the correct use of PowerPoint. Provide students with communication strategies for connecting with an audience. Comfortable using Skype and Oovoo to record and practice speaking assignments.
Reading

Reading

The reading skills I can assist elementary students with are: identifying reading readiness, modeling sounds, remembering sight words and increasing comprehension. Middle schools students will learn how to appreciate books, value time reading alone and learning about new subjects through reading. I will be able to engage parents of those I tutor in the process as well. I learned how to tutor students in reading in Hartford Public Schools.
